Year: 2015 Title: Experimental study on confined buckle propagation Journal: Advanced Steel Construction Volume: 12 Issue: 1 Pages: 11 Start Page: 44 Short Title: Experimental study on confined buckle propagation DOI: 10.18057/IJASC.2016.12.1.4 Keywords: Confined buckle propagation; Hyperbaric chamber; Ring squash test Abstract: Results from hyperbaric chamber tests of confined buckle propagation using 3m long aluminium pipes with three different D/t ratios are presented and discussed. A new testing method, confined ring squash test, is proposed to estimate the confined buckle propagation pressure. The proposed confined ring squash test gives a reasonable estimate of the confined buckle propagation pressure and is a much expedient test to implement in comparison to hyperbaric chamber test.
